    Who is Envision:You?

    The mission of Envision:You is to support, educate, and empower members of Colorado’s LGBTQ+ (lesbian, gay, bisexual, transgender, and queer/questioning) community who are living with a mental health and/or substance use disorder. The mental health challenges Envision:You are addressing have deep roots, and solutions are elusive and complex. Undeterred, we have committed ourselves to improving the mental health of Colorado's LGBTQ+ community with a multifaceted approach in collaboration with our partners from around the state. 

    What do we do?

    To actuate our mission, Envision:You educates the public about and builds awareness of mental health and substance use disorders and treatments; provides education, training, and resources to expand the availability of culturally affirming treatment services; and advocates for changes to local and state-wide policies to advance equity for LBGTQ+ individuals living with mental health and substance use disorders. Envision:You also collaborates with partners and allies to enhance training, research, education, and resources to support LGBTQ+ Coloradans in achieving optimal mental health and wellbeing.
